The Global Certificate in Pedestrian & Cycling Network Design is a comprehensive course that equips learners with essential skills for designing safe, sustainable, and inclusive active transportation networks. This course emphasizes the importance of pedestrian and cycling-friendly infrastructure in promoting sustainable urban development, reducing carbon emissions, and enhancing the quality of life in communities.

With the growing demand for sustainable transportation solutions, there is increasing industry demand for professionals who possess the knowledge and skills required to design safe and accessible active transportation networks. This course is designed to meet that demand, providing learners with a solid foundation in the principles and best practices of pedestrian and cycling network design. Throughout the course, learners will explore a range of topics, including the history and evolution of active transportation, the relationship between active transportation and health, and the principles of inclusive design. They will also gain hands-on experience in the use of design tools and software, enabling them to apply their knowledge in real-world contexts. Upon completion of the course, learners will be equipped with the knowledge and skills required to design safe, sustainable, and inclusive active transportation networks, positioning them for career advancement in a variety of fields, including urban planning, transportation engineering, and public health.

The Global Certificate Pedestrian & Cycling Network Design program prepares professionals to excel in the growing field of active transportation planning and design. With environment-friendly initiatives on the rise, urban planners, transportation engineers, bicycle/pedestrian coordinators, and civil engineers with a transportation focus are increasingly sought after in the UK. This 3D pie chart displays the job market trends for these roles, providing a visual representation of their relative demand. Explore the Urban Planning sector, where 45% of the opportunities lie. This field involves creating sustainable and efficient urban spaces that cater to pedestrians and cyclists. Urban planners need to stay updated with the latest trends and technologies to design safe, accessible, and environment-friendly transportation networks. Transportation Engineers, accounting for 30% of the demand, integrate pedestrian and cycling facilities into existing and new transportation systems. They are responsible for designing, building, and maintaining these networks, ensuring they meet safety, capacity, and environmental standards. Bicycle/Pedestrian Coordinators represent 15% of the job opportunities in this sector. Their role involves promoting non-motorized transportation, conducting public engagement activities, and coordinating with various stakeholders to enhance the active transportation infrastructure. Lastly, Civil Engineers with a transportation focus make up 10% of the job market. They design and build infrastructure systems, including roads, bridges, and bicycle/pedestrian facilities. With an increased focus on active transportation, civil engineers with this specialization are in high demand. By understanding these trends, professionals can make informed decisions about their career paths and skill development within the Pedestrian & Cycling Network Design sector.
